博客 交通轻量化数据中台架构与实时处理方案

交通轻量化数据中台架构与实时处理方案

   数栈君   发表于 2026-03-27 17:51  38  0

交通轻量化数据中台是城市智能交通系统演进的核心基础设施,它通过整合多源异构交通数据、构建统一的数据治理框架、实现低延迟实时处理能力,为信号优化、拥堵预警、应急调度和出行服务提供精准支撑。与传统数据平台相比,轻量化数据中台不追求大而全的系统堆砌,而是聚焦于“高效、敏捷、可扩展”的核心目标,特别适用于城市级交通场景中数据量大、时效性高、资源受限的现实约束。

一、什么是交通轻量化数据中台?

交通轻量化数据中台是一种以“最小必要架构”为设计原则,融合边缘计算、流式处理、轻量级数据湖与标准化API服务的新型数据基础设施。它不依赖于传统ETL批处理模式,也不强制要求全量数据上云,而是通过“数据就地处理、关键指标上送、模型轻量部署”的策略,在保证数据价值提取效率的同时,显著降低存储成本与网络带宽压力。

其核心特征包括:

  • 数据源轻接入:支持MQTT、Kafka、HTTP/2、CoAP等轻量协议,兼容路侧单元(RSU)、卡口相机、浮动车GPS、地磁传感器、公交IC卡等多类终端设备,无需复杂适配层。
  • 处理链轻量化:采用Flink、Spark Structured Streaming等流式引擎,结合窗口聚合与状态管理,实现毫秒级事件响应,避免全量数据落库带来的延迟。
  • 存储架构轻设计:采用时序数据库(如InfluxDB、TDengine)存储高频传感器数据,使用对象存储(如MinIO)缓存原始视频与图像,仅将结构化指标(如车流量、平均速度、排队长度)写入轻量级关系型数据库(如TiDB、ClickHouse)。
  • 服务接口轻开放:通过OpenAPI 3.0规范暴露标准化RESTful接口,支持JSON/Protobuf双格式输出,便于前端可视化系统、AI模型、第三方平台快速集成。

📌 举例:某城市在300个路口部署了智能信号灯,每秒产生约1.2万条车速与占有率数据。传统方案需部署Hadoop集群与PB级存储,而轻量化中台仅需2台8核16GB服务器,即可完成实时聚合、异常检测与信号配时建议输出,成本降低70%以上。

二、为什么需要轻量化?传统架构的三大瓶颈

在智慧交通建设初期,许多城市采用“全量采集、集中存储、统一分析”的传统数据平台架构,但实践中暴露出明显问题:

  1. 延迟高,无法支撑实时决策传统ETL流程需经过采集→传输→清洗→入库→建模→可视化,端到端延迟常超过5分钟,而交通拥堵变化周期通常在30秒内。延迟的决策等于无效决策。

  2. 资源消耗大,运维成本高单个地市级交通系统日均产生TB级原始数据,若全量上云存储,年存储成本可达百万级。同时,Hive、HBase等组件对运维人员技能要求高,故障排查周期长。

  3. 扩展性差,难以适配新增场景新增一个公交优先信号控制模块,需重新设计数据管道、调整数据模型、重构报表体系,开发周期长达数月,无法满足“快速试点、快速推广”的城市治理节奏。

轻量化数据中台通过“边缘预处理+核心聚合+按需调用”的分层架构,有效破解上述瓶颈。例如,在路口部署边缘计算节点,完成车辆轨迹聚类与异常行为识别,仅上传结构化结果(如“该路口早高峰平均延误提升18%”),大幅减少上行带宽占用。

三、轻量化数据中台的四大核心组件

1. 多源异构数据接入网关

支持协议自适应接入,内置协议解析引擎,可自动识别并转换不同厂商设备的数据格式(如海康的GB/T 28181、大华的私有协议、小米的MQTT JSON)。接入网关采用插件化设计,新增设备类型无需重启服务,仅需加载对应插件。

✅ 实践建议:为每类设备定义标准化元数据模板(如device_type=cam, data_format=csv, frequency=1s),实现自动注册与质量监控。

2. 实时流处理引擎

推荐使用Apache Flink作为核心引擎,因其具备:

  • 状态后端(State Backend)支持RocksDB,可处理千亿级状态数据;
  • 窗口机制支持滑动、会话、累积窗口,灵活适配不同业务场景;
  • Watermark机制精准处理乱序事件,保障统计准确性。

典型处理逻辑示例:

val stream = env.fromSource(kafkaSource, WatermarkStrategy.noWatermarks(), "Kafka Source")  .keyBy(_.intersectionId)  .window(TumblingProcessingTimeWindows.of(Time.seconds(15)))  .aggregate(new TrafficAggregator())  .addSink(new RedisSink()) // 实时写入Redis供前端调用

该逻辑每15秒输出每个路口的平均车速、拥堵指数、排队长度,响应延迟控制在200ms内。

3. 轻量级数据湖与缓存层

  • 时序数据:使用TDengine存储每秒级传感器数据,压缩率可达90%,查询效率是传统MySQL的10倍以上。
  • 原始文件:采用MinIO部署私有对象存储,存储视频片段、图像抓拍,通过元数据索引快速检索。
  • 热数据缓存:Redis集群缓存实时指标,支持高并发读取,QPS可达5万+,满足大屏展示与API调用需求。

4. 统一API服务与权限网关

提供统一的RESTful接口,如:

  • GET /api/v1/intersection/{id}/realtime → 返回当前路口实时状态
  • POST /api/v1/algorithm/signal-optimize → 触发信号配时优化模型
  • GET /api/v1/traffic/forecast?region= downtown&hours=1 → 获取未来1小时拥堵预测

所有接口集成OAuth2.0与RBAC权限控制,支持按部门、角色、数据范围进行细粒度授权,确保数据安全合规。

四、典型应用场景与效果验证

场景1:动态信号配时优化

传统固定周期信号灯在早晚高峰效率低下。轻量化中台接入路口车流数据,每10秒计算最优绿信比,通过RSU下发至信号机。某试点区域实测显示,高峰平均延误下降22%,红灯等待时间减少35%。

场景2:公交优先通行保障

通过车载GPS与路侧感知设备联动,识别公交车辆位置与到站时间。当公交接近路口时,中台自动触发“绿灯延长”指令,提升公交准点率15%以上。

场景3:突发事件应急响应

当检测到某路段连续3辆车辆急刹或异常停车,系统自动触发事故预警,联动交警平台推送位置信息,并调整周边信号灯为“单向绿波”,为救援车辆开辟绿色通道。

场景4:出行服务数据开放

向高德、百度等导航平台开放实时路况API,提升城市交通信息透明度。同时,通过数据回流分析用户路径选择行为,反哺路网规划。

📊 某省会城市部署轻量化中台后,交通数据处理成本下降68%,系统上线周期从6个月缩短至4周,数据可用率提升至99.95%。

五、如何构建自己的交通轻量化数据中台?

企业可遵循“四步走”策略:

  1. 评估需求:明确核心业务场景(如信号优化?公交优先?拥堵治理?),确定关键指标与响应延迟要求。
  2. 选型组件:根据数据规模选择轻量级技术栈(如Flink+TDengine+Redis+MinIO),避免过度依赖Kubernetes等重型容器平台。
  3. 分步部署:优先在10–20个重点路口试点,验证数据接入稳定性与处理效率,再逐步扩展。
  4. 持续迭代:建立数据质量监控看板(如数据缺失率、处理延迟、异常率),形成闭环优化机制。

💡 建议采用“微服务+配置化”架构,所有处理逻辑通过JSON配置文件定义,无需代码重构即可调整策略,极大提升运维灵活性。

六、未来趋势:轻量化中台与数字孪生的融合

随着数字孪生城市的发展,交通轻量化数据中台将成为物理世界与虚拟模型之间的“神经中枢”。通过实时注入交通流、天气、事件等动态数据,数字孪生平台可实现:

  • 虚拟路口的实时仿真推演
  • 信号方案的“数字沙盘”预演
  • 应急预案的自动化推演与优化

此时,轻量化中台不再是“数据搬运工”,而是“智能决策引擎”。

🔗 为加速落地,建议企业优先采用开源组件构建原型系统,降低初期投入风险。申请试用&https://www.dtstack.com/?src=bbs 提供轻量化数据中台部署工具包,支持一键初始化Flink+Redis+MinIO环境,适用于中小型城市交通项目。

七、实施风险与规避建议

风险点应对策略
数据孤岛严重优先推动交通、公安、公交三部门数据共享协议,建立联合数据治理小组
边缘设备兼容性差采用协议转换网关,避免直接对接私有协议
缺乏专业人才与高校合作开展“交通数据工程师”培训,或引入第三方托管服务
安全合规压力所有数据脱敏处理,敏感信息(如车牌)仅在内部系统保留,对外接口返回加密ID

八、结语:轻量化不是妥协,而是智慧交通的理性选择

在资源有限、需求多变的城市交通治理环境中,追求“大而全”的数据平台往往适得其反。轻量化数据中台的本质,是用最小的系统复杂度,换取最大的业务响应能力。它不是技术的退化,而是工程思维的进化。

当您需要一个能快速上线、稳定运行、持续演进的交通数据中枢时,轻量化架构是经过实践验证的最优路径。

🔗 无论您是城市交通管理部门、智能交通集成商,还是算法服务商,申请试用&https://www.dtstack.com/?src=bbs 都能为您提供开箱即用的轻量化中台组件与部署指南,助您在3周内完成首个试点项目。

🔗 更多行业案例与技术白皮书,请访问:申请试用&https://www.dtstack.com/?src=bbs,获取真实场景下的系统架构图与性能对比数据。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料